Emese Gál is a scholar working on Organic Chemistry, Molecular Biology and Plant Science. According to data from OpenAlex, Emese Gál has authored 66 papers receiving a total of 746 indexed citations (citations by other indexed papers that have themselves been cited), including 23 papers in Organic Chemistry, 23 papers in Molecular Biology and 12 papers in Plant Science. Recurrent topics in Emese Gál's work include Phenothiazines and Benzothiazines Synthesis and Activities (12 papers), Fermentation and Sensory Analysis (8 papers) and Synthesis and Reactivity of Heterocycles (6 papers). Emese Gál is often cited by papers focused on Phenothiazines and Benzothiazines Synthesis and Activities (12 papers), Fermentation and Sensory Analysis (8 papers) and Synthesis and Reactivity of Heterocycles (6 papers). Emese Gál collaborates with scholars based in Romania, Hungary and Germany. Emese Gál's co-authors include Károly Micskei, Luminiţa Silaghi‐Dumitrescu, Luciano Caglioti, Gyula Pályi, Castelia Cristea, Luiza Găină, Gyula Rábai, Florina Pogăcean, Maria Coroş and Stela Pruneanu and has published in prestigious journals such as SHILAP Revista de lepidopterología, The Journal of Physical Chemistry B and Scientific Reports.
